Final Thoughts
Dressing for Greece is about mastering the balance between comfort and style while channeling that effortless Mediterranean vibe.
You don’t need a suitcase full of clothes to look like you’ve got it all figured out—just a few smart choices.
Here’s how to pull it off like a pro:
- Stick to light fabrics like linen, cotton, and breathable blends. They’ll keep you cool and stylish in the heat.
- Pack versatile pieces that can go from day to night with a quick accessory swap.
- Comfortable sandals are your best friend for cobblestone streets—save the heels for dinner by the sea.
- Keep accessories simple but intentional. A straw bag, oversized sunglasses, or statement earrings can elevate any look without overloading it.
- Play with colors and prints that pop against Greece’s iconic white-and-blue backdrops.
